The Secret’s in the Spread (and the Onions!)

The foundation of this iconic order relies on two undeniable pillars: the tangy secret spread and those deeply caramelized onions.

To nail the flavor profile, you need the right balance of sweet, savory, and tangy. Here is what you need to prepare before the meat hits the heat:

  • The Spread: Whisk together mayonnaise, ketchup, sweet pickle relish, and a splash of white vinegar. Let it sit in the fridge to meld the flavors.
  • The Onions: Finely dice yellow onions and cook them low and slow in a mixture of butter and oil until they turn a deep, sweet caramel brown.
  • The Produce: Crisp iceberg lettuce, thick slices of hothouse tomato, and classic dill pickle chips are non-negotiable for that authentic crunch.

Mastering the Mustard-Fried Patty

What truly elevates this recipe from a standard cheeseburger to a legendary culinary experience is the mustard-frying technique.

Cooking the beef right requires a hot pan and a bit of confidence:

  • Smash and Sear: Form 2-ounce balls of high-quality ground chuck (80/20 blend). Smash them thin on a hot cast-iron skillet.
  • The Mustard Trick: While the first side sears, spread a thin, even layer of classic yellow mustard on the raw side facing up.
  • Flip and Melt: When you flip the patty, the mustard cooks directly into the meat, creating a tangy, savory crust. Immediately top with a slice of American cheese to melt.

Building Your Iconic Order

Assembly is an art form. Layering your ingredients in the correct order ensures every single bite delivers the exact texture and taste you are chasing.

Follow this exact build order from bottom to top:

  • Toasted bottom bun generously slathered with your homemade spread.
  • A thick slice of fresh tomato and a crisp leaf of iceberg lettuce.
  • Your mustard-fried, cheese-covered beef patties.
  • A heavy scoop of those sweet, gooey caramelized onions.
  • Dill pickle chips and the toasted top bun.
